New York Yankees vs Baltimore Orioles Prediction, 4/29/2025 MLB Picks, Best Bets & Odds
Game: New York Yankees vs Baltimore Orioles
Date: Tuesday, April 29, 2025
Location: Oriole Park at Camden Yards in Baltimore, MD
TV: MASN
Odds/Point Spread: New York (-152) Baltimore (+126)
The Baltimore Orioles (10-17) will try to beat the New York Yankees (17-11) at Oriole Park at Camden Yards on Tuesday. The moneyline on this game has New York at -152 and Baltimore is at +126. The betting total comes in at 8.5. The expected starting pitchers are Carlos Rodon and Kyle Gibson.


The Yankees have earned 50 doubles as a team and have hit 45 balls out of the park. New York has a slugging rate of .468 and have been rung up 264 times, while taking a walk on 114 occasions. As a unit, the New York Yankees are notching 5.5 runs per outing, which puts them at 2nd in baseball. They have 150 runs batted in and 247 base knocks so far this year, and their team batting average is at .262. They have earned a total of 155 runs scored while having a team on-base percentage of .348.

The Yankees have compiled a team ERA of 3.70 on the year (11th in MLB), and they have struck out 251 hitters. Yankees pitchers have surrendered 26 home runs and 113 total runs (11th in the league). They have walked 112 opposing hitters and their FIP comes in at 3.82 as a team for the season. New York has yielded 183 hits (6.7 per 9 innings) in addition to 101 earned runs. They have earned a K/BB ratio of 2.24 and their pitching staff sits with a WHIP of 1.20.
Yankees bullpen pitchers have entered the game with opponents on base 31 times in addition to having 23 appearances in high leverage situations. The relief pitchers have a total of 19 holds over the course of the season (9th in the league). The Yankees relievers have accumulated a save percentage of 75.0% and stepped onto the hill in 31 save situations. They have earned 9 saves so far this season and have blown 3 of their 12 save opportunities. The relievers have inherited 43 runners this year with 16.3% of those players crossed the plate. The Yankees have sent 90 relief pitchers to the hill this year.
The New York Mets have accounted for 738 putouts on the campaign, in addition to 237 assists and 14 errors. Their fielding percentage sits at .986 which is 16th in baseball, and have a total of 17 double plays. The Yankees have converted 73.6% of balls in play into outs out of their 2,214 innings on the diamond, which has them sitting at 2nd in professional baseball.
Rodon (78-66 career record) sits with a FIP of 3.78 while he has gone up against 4,732 opposing batters during his time in the majors. He has surrendered 973 hits (7.8 hits per 9 innings) with 422 free passes. His earned run average is 3.84 (479 ER's allowed) and his WHIP is 1.243. Rodon has taken the ball for 1,122 innings and has accounted for 1,251 strikeouts in his MLB career.
The Orioles have a team slugging % of .380 and they are earning 4.00 runs per game (19th in the league). They have put up 31 doubles, while walking 79 times as well as scoring 108 runs. Baltimore has recorded 33 home runs on the year to go along with 100 runs batted in. They have struck out on 233 instances (15th in baseball) and have earned a total of 196 hits. The Baltimore Orioles have compiled an OBP of .297 in addition to a team batting average of .223 over the course of the season.
The Orioles have a WHIP of 1.562 with a FIP of 4.70 as a unit this year. Their K/BB ratio sits at 7.20 (186 strikeouts vs 101 bases on balls). They rank 29th in the league as a staff in total hits allowed with 263. They have given up 33 homers and they relinquish 5.68 runs per 9 innings (29th in MLB). The Baltimore pitching staff have surrendered 147 runs for the year while holding a team ERA of 5.37 (139 earned runs allowed).
With 23 save situations, the Orioles have 17 holds and also 1 blown save. Baltimore has had bullpen pitchers take the mound in 4 save opportunities and they have recorded 3 saves. Their relief pitchers have come in 20 times in high leverage situations in addition to 33 occasions with runners on. Baltimore relievers have an inherited score percentage of 23.8% of 42 inherited runners. They sit at 3rd in MLB holding a save rate of 75.0%, and they have dispatched 93 relievers to the hill for the season.
The Baltimore Orioles have gotten 26 double plays and have notched a fielding percentage of .986 (14th in pro baseball). The Orioles have racked up 242 assists, 13 errors and have notched a total of 699 putouts so far this season. In 2,097 innings on the diamond, the Orioles are sitting with a defensive efficiency of 66.5% (29th in pro baseball).
Gibson (112-108 win-loss record in his career) is the owner of a 4.52 earned run average while giving up 9.2 hits per nine innings. He has a K/BB ratio of 2.30 and he has faced 7,996 opposing batters so far in his MLB career. He has conceded 936 earned runs while holding a WHIP of 1.375 and having a FIP of 4.4. During his pro baseball career, Gibson has allowed 1,908 base hits while he has totaled 1,510 strikeouts in 1,865 innings.
